Out producer Scott Rudin will produce the film adaptation of Lemony Snicket's A Series of Unfortunate Events for Nickelodeon Films, reports Variety. Daniel Handler is writing the scripts, based on the books' tales of the Baudelaire orphans and their confrontations with the evil Count Olaf, who's out to steal their inheritance. Even though the children's novels have been popular enough to sell 4 million books in the United States alone, they are seen as difficult to translate to film because of their surreal, gothic narratives that have been described as a melding of Edward Gorey and Roald Dahl. The participation of Rudin is seen as giving the project new momentum.
